drm: omapdrm: Pass integer source coordinates to omap_plane_mode_set()
authorLaurent Pinchart <laurent.pinchart@ideasonboard.com>
Sat, 17 Jan 2015 20:31:42 +0000 (22:31 +0200)
committerLaurent Pinchart <laurent.pinchart@ideasonboard.com>
Fri, 20 Mar 2015 12:30:21 +0000 (14:30 +0200)
The function will convert the Q16 source coordinates to integers, avoid
converting integers to Q16 first and perform the opposite conversion.
